Jen is 4/10 meters taller than her sister. Her sister is 9/10 meters tall. How tall is Jen?
mariarad [96]

Add 4/10 to 9/10.

9/10 + 4/10 = 13/10

Simplify 13/10 into a mixed number by subtracting 10 from the numerator and turning it into a whole.

13/10 ⇒ 1 3/10

<h2>Answer:</h2>

<u>Jen is </u><u>1 3/10 meters</u><u> tall.</u>
